Gov. Ron DeSantis appointed Anne Marie Gennusa to the bench in 2023 and will appoint her replacement.
An embattled 7th Circuit Putnam County judge facing possible discipline from the Florida Supreme Court for allegations she abused her authority has resigned her seat.
On Oct. 3, Putnam County Judge Anne Marie Gennusa submitted her resignation, effective Oct. 31, to Gov. Ron DeSantis.
Putnam County is part of the 7th Circuit which also includes Volusia, Flagler and St. Johns counties.
The Florida Judicial Qualifications Commission found probable cause that Gennusa violated several judicial canons, including complying with the law; promoting confidence in the integrity and impartiality of the judiciary; acting in a patient, dignified and courteous manner; and disposing of matters promptly, efficiently and fairly, according to records.
The state panel called into question her fitness for the bench, citing a pattern of abusing her authority in holding several people in contempt, including having a female victim handcuffed in one case and jailing a mother of already traumatized children in another, according to a notice of formal charges.
DeSantis appointed Gennusa to the Putnam County judicial seat in 2023. She presides over misdemeanor criminal cases and criminal traffic cases at the Putnam County Courthouse in Palatka, according to the Circuit 7 website.
DeSantis will appoint her replacement through the judicial nominating process.
“Serving as a judge in Putnam County is an honor. I appreciate your trust in appointing me to this seat,” Gennusa wrote.
In her resignation letter, Gennusa wrote she was “proud” that Putnam County residents voted last year for her to retain her seat. But she wrote she was leaving the post to follow her true interest.
“The last two and a half years have revealed to me that my true professional love is practicing law. I enjoyed...”
